Construction Of A Nucleic Acid Vaccine PcDNA3.1(+)-flk1-domain1-7 Against Tumor Angiogenesis

Objective To obtain the recombinant plasmid of extracellular ligand binding domains of BALB/c mouse vascular endothelial growth factor receptor -2(VEGFR - 2 /flk -1) and to identify its expressing of protein and to develop a nucleic acid vaccine against extracellular domain of VEGFR-2. Methods Total RNA was isolated from mouse embryo and was subjected to RT - PCR for the amplification of the encoding sequence. The amplified fragment was inserted into eucaryotic expression vector pcDNA3.1(+).Then the recombinant plasmid was transfected into the COS7 cell line and identified its expressing of protein by Western blot analysis. Results (1) We successfully got the extracellular domain of VEGFR-2 which have been proved by DNA sequencing and comparing with data in GenBank. (2) We successfully constructed the recombinant plasmid pcDNA3.1 (+)-flkl-domain1-7 which can express specific protein in eucaryotic expression system and to be a nucleic acid vaccine against tumor angiogenesis. Conclusion We successfully constructed the nucleic acid vaccine pcDNA3. 1(+)-flkl-domainl-7 which will be used to the study of anti-tumor angiogenesis.
